Willdan Group's Insightful Study on Data Center Growth in Virginia
Willdan Group, Inc. has recently published a pivotal study analyzing the implications of burgeoning data center developments on Virginia's electric grid and its ratepayers. Commissioned by the Virginia Joint Legislative Audit and Review Commission (JLARC) and carried out by Willdan’s subsidiary, Energy + Environmental Economics (E3), the research delves into various load growth scenarios and cost-of-service evaluations. The findings indicate that the accelerated expansion of data centers in Virginia is likely constrained by the timeline required to develop new energy infrastructure. This presents significant challenges for the state's ability to sustain reliable energy delivery while accommodating the increasing demand from these facilities.
The study underscores the necessity for Virginia to invest substantially in a balanced mix of both existing and emerging energy generation resources to meet its clean energy goals. It highlights the importance of innovative strategies to manage the financial implications of new infrastructure development.
